3.2 Positioner Setting

w
w
Satellite: Select the satellite
which you want to search for
the Service.
- Press the LEFT/RIGHT ARROW
button to select the satellite.
- If you press the OK button, a
complete satellite list will be
displayed.
- Select the wanted satellite
name.
- If desired satellite name is not
listed then select User Defined.

Frequency: Select the satellite
frequency you want to use to
check for a signal.
w
w
Positioner: Select the
positioner.
- None: (No Positioner)
- Using DiSEqC 1.2:
Move: To move the dish, press
LEFT/RIGHT button.
Fine Move: To move the dish in
smaller steps, press the LEFT/
RIGHT ARROW button.
Step: Set to positioner moving
steps as 1, 2, 3, 4
Positioner Command: To use
various positioner commands,
press the OK button.
Then, available positioner
commands will appear.
- Using USALS:
Dish Longitude: Enter the
longitude position of the
antenna using the NUMERIC
buttons.
41
Dish Latitude: Enter the latitude
using the NUMERIC buttons.
Go To: Press the OK button to
rotate the dish to the selected
antenna position.
Positioner Command: To use
various positioner commands,
press the OK button.
Then, available positioner
commands will appear.
- Dish Setting: Press the OK
button to move to Dish Setting
menu directly.
- Service Search: Press the OK
button to move to Service Search
menu directly.

3.3 Service Search

w
w
Auto Search Mode:
- Satellite: Press the OK button to
select the target satellite to be
searched.
- Search Type: Select the search
type.
- Network Search: You can select
Off or On. When you select
'On' , you can find more
transponders using the home
network. As it refers to NIT
during searching, if there is
the frequency information of
other transponder, it searches
the other transponder besides
the transponder that the user
inputs.
